Tera Goes Free-To-Play, Says It Won’t Be A ‘Watered-Down Trial Version’

Guess it was only a matter of time, huh, Tera? En Masse Entertainment’s online fantasy game joins Star Wars: The Old Republic and DC Universe Online on the roster of big-deal MMO titles that are ditching subscriptions. Starting in February, subscriptions will no longer be required to play Tera.

Maybe It Wasn’t A Good Idea To Let Players Fight Each Other To Run A Video Game

New MMO Tera isn’t just notable for its lavish visuals, it’s also trying something new with its endgame. Those getting to the pointy end of the game can be elected as a member of the “Vanarch”, Tera’s in-game parliament.
